A pennyweight is a unit of weight equaling … WebJul 23, 2024 · The purity of gold and silver bars/ coins is normally referred to as “the millesimal fineness”. This measures the overall purity of precious metals based on parts per thousand. For example, if a gold bar has a fineness of 999 then it is made up of 999 parts gold to 1-part other metals. Jewellers use the pennyweight in calculating the amount and cost of precious metals used in fabricating or casting jewellery. Similarly, dentists and dental labs still use the pennyweight as the measure of precious metals in dental crowns and inlays.
